The Ultimate tube riding contestIt's on when it's on... Jul 25, Padang Padang Cup |
The idea was simple: a world-class barreling wave, a month-long window during prime surf season, and 32 of the world’s most fearless tube hunters. On August 15, 2009, a massive southwest swell rocked the island of Bali and the Rip Curl Cup Invitational at Padang Padang showed the world just how spectacular a surf contest can be.
There was no grovelling in small beachbreak slop, no hassling for the one decent wave of the heat, and no commentators stammering through long lulls between sets. Just the best tuberiders in the world trading spitting barrels from sun-up to sun-down, pushing each other to see how ridiculously shacked they could get in one day. Fittingly, on the best day of the year at Padang, the final came down to the event’s only two-time champion versus the youngest Pipe Master in history. After all the spray had cleared, Hawaii’s Jamie O’Brien beat out Kuta’s Made “Bol” Adi Putra to claim the Cup. O’Brien scored an unheard of four perfect 10s during the event, including two in Round 2 for a flawless heat score. All told, the ‘09 Padang Cup was one of the greatest collective displays of tube- riding in the history of competitive surfing.
This year’s Padang Cup promises to be even better. Rip Curl has ex- tended the waiting period to five weeks, beginning July 25th and running through August 29th, to ensure catching a contest-worthy swell. The stakes will be higher as well with a 65 million Indonesian rupiah prize purse and several performance incentives, including 5 million rupiah for the POWER BALANCE BEST BARREL AWARD and a brand new Kawasaki motorbike for the surfer with the highest heat score of the event.
For the first time in event history, fans will be treated to “Heats On-Demand” which can be viewed on the contest website minutes after they go down.
